New award recognizes exceptional literacy projects
Rotary International News -- 21 November 2011
Rotary International and the International Reading Association have collaborated on an exciting new award that will give two deserving projects monetary gifts of US$2,500 on behalf of the Pearson Foundation. New literacy service projects jointly undertaken by Rotary clubs and IRA reading councils in 2011-12 may be considered for these two awards.
Application criteria:
- Rotarian applicants must be Rotary club members in good standing.
- IRA members and Rotarians must be working together to improve literacy through a project created to meet the needs of the local community or the literacy needs anywhere else in the world. Any project launched 1 July 2011 or later is eligible.
-
Applications must be submitted by 15 June 2012.
